The Comparison of Microservice and Monolithic Architecture

被引:0
|
作者
Gos, Konrad [1 ]
Zabierowski, Wojciech [1 ]
机构
[1] Lodz Univ Technol, Dept Microelect & Comp Sci, Lodz, Poland
关键词
monolith; microservice; architecture; spring; !text type='java']java[!/text;
D O I
10.1109/memstech49584.2020.9109514
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
In this day and age, people demand fast efficient and reliable applications. If a client has a high speed internet connection and required client's app, the features such as reliability and efficiency can be provided only by the programmer. It is therefore essential to choose appropriate software architecture, before the implementation of functionalities that have been adopted to the project. Some of the most popular architectures are the Monolithic and Microservice architectures that can achieve the same result, however with different advantages and disadvantages. The purpose of this article is to compare the abilities and performance of the two software architectures - Microservice and Monolithic on the example of a web application in Java.
引用
收藏
页码:150 / 153
页数:4
相关论文
共 50 条
  • [41] Microservice Architecture in Reality: An Industrial Inquiry
    Zhang, He
    Li, Shanshan
    Zhang, Cheng
    Jia, Zijia
    Zhong, Chenxing
    2019 IEEE INTERNATIONAL CONFERENCE ON SOFTWARE ARCHITECTURE (ICSA), 2019, : 51 - 60
  • [42] MONOLITHIC ARCHITECTURE
    不详
    CONNAISSANCE DES ARTS, 1995, (523): : 26 - 26
  • [43] A Microservice Based Reference Architecture Model in the Context of Enterprise Architecture
    Yu, Yale
    Silveira, Haydn
    Sundaram, Max
    PROCEEDINGS OF 2016 IEEE ADVANCED INFORMATION MANAGEMENT, COMMUNICATES, ELECTRONIC AND AUTOMATION CONTROL CONFERENCE (IMCEC 2016), 2016, : 1856 - 1860
  • [44] Microservice extraction based on knowledge graph from monolithic applications
    Li, Zhiding
    Shang, Chenqi
    Wu, Jianjie
    Li, Yuan
    INFORMATION AND SOFTWARE TECHNOLOGY, 2022, 150
  • [45] Metrics for Assessing Architecture Conformance to Microservice Architecture Patterns and Practices
    Ntentos, Evangelos
    Zdun, Uwe
    Plakidas, Konstantinos
    Meixner, Sebastian
    Geiger, Sebastian
    SERVICE-ORIENTED COMPUTING (ICSOC 2020), 2020, 12571 : 580 - 596
  • [46] Microservice extraction based on knowledge graph from monolithic applications
    Li, Zhiding
    Shang, Chenqi
    Wu, Jianjie
    Li, Yuan
    INFORMATION AND SOFTWARE TECHNOLOGY, 2022, 150
  • [47] Migrating from Monolithic to Microservice Architectures: A Systematic Literature Review
    Hassan, Hossam
    Abdel-Fattah, Manal A.
    Mohamed, Wael
    International Journal of Advanced Computer Science and Applications, 2024, 15 (10) : 104 - 116
  • [48] A Microservice and Serverless Architecture for Secure IoT System
    Ouyang, Ruiqi
    Wang, Jie
    Xu, Hefeng
    Chen, Shixiong
    Xiong, Xuanrui
    Tolba, Amr
    Zhang, Xingguo
    SENSORS, 2023, 23 (10)
  • [49] API Traffic Anomaly Detection in Microservice Architecture
    Sowmya, M.
    Rai, Ankith J.
    Spoorthi, V
    Irfan, M. D.
    Honnavalli, Prasad B.
    Nagasundari, S.
    2023 IEEE/ACM 23RD INTERNATIONAL SYMPOSIUM ON CLUSTER, CLOUD AND INTERNET COMPUTING WORKSHOPS, CCGRIDW, 2023, : 206 - 213
  • [50] Microservice Architecture Reconstruction and Visualization Techniques: A Review
    Cerny, Tomas
    Abdelfattah, Amr S.
    Bushong, Vincent
    Al Maruf, Abdullah
    Taibi, Davide
    2022 16TH IEEE INTERNATIONAL CONFERENCE ON SERVICE-ORIENTED SYSTEM ENGINEERING (SOSE 2022), 2022, : 39 - 48